Hey guys, as some of you know I'm in the market for a rebuild or a crate motor right now. I may have found a cheap replacement until I find the money to buy or rebuild to exactly what I want. I found a guy that has a 99' van motor, it was running, but they parted the van out. I know the turbo setup is different, so long story short, will the rear turbo setup fit under the hood, or do I need to switch heads and use my current turbo setup?

nope heads are different. like people were telling you on the truck stop you are better off getting some truck heads and your current turbo setup
